Spanish · At the Bar (Cantina)
Estar pedo
ess-TAR PEH-doh · /es.ˈtaɾ ˈpe.ðo/
To be drunk / wasted
2/5 Bar-safe
coarse but friendly; fine among acquaintances
Literally
"To be fart"
Word-for-word — which is rarely what it means.
How to use it
Yes, literally "to be fart," and yes, it means hammered. "Bien pedo" = totally wasted; "una peda" = a bender or a party; "cruda" is the price you pay the next day. Coarse but universally understood and used. Politer options: "borracho," "tomado," or the cute "happy."
Heard in the wild
Ya no manejes, estás bien pedo.
Don't drive, you're totally wasted.
Where it lands
Mexico (universal)
